The United States Postal Service (USPS) will supply for free, to anyone who asks, specially packaged Priority Mail supplies for shipping “care kits” to members of the U.S. military stationed overseas. Each supply kit includes:

  • 4 Priority Mail Flat-Rate “shoe box“-type shipping boxes
  • 6 Priority Mail Flat-Rate “garment box“-type shipping boxes
  • 10 Priority Mail labels
  • 1 roll of Priority Mail tape
  • 10 customs forms with envelopes

To obtain a free kit of shipping supplies, simply call the USPS’ packing supplies order line at 1-800-610-8734, select option #1 (”Express Mail, Priority Mail or Global Express Guaranteed products”), and ask a customer service agent for CAREKIT04 (or a “military kit”). You need supply only your name, address, and phone number, and they’ll get a kit off to you that should arrive within 7-10 days. (This offer includes only packing materials — senders who use these materials still have to pay the requisite postage themselves.)

The USPS also offers a “Supporting Our Troops” page on their web site with links to guidelines for packing, addressing, and shipping items to U.S. troops.
